With a DMP, you make one month-to-month settlement to the credit counseling agency. Those funds are then dispersed to lenders of your unsecured debts, such as charge card and installment finances. The company works with your financial institutions to minimize rate of interest or forgo fees, but some financial institutions may refuse such concessions.

Debt forgiveness or settlement usually injures your credit report. Anytime you resolve a debt for less than you owe, it might look like "cleared up" on your debt report and impact your credit history for 7 years from the day of settlement. Your credit can likewise drop considerably in the months bring about the mercy if you fall back on settlements.

The application process for an Offer in Compromise includes several detailed steps. Initially, you should complete and submit internal revenue service Type 656, the Deal in Compromise application, and Type 433-A (OIC), a collection info statement for individuals. These forms need detailed economic information, including information regarding your income, financial obligations, costs, and assets.
Back taxes, which are unsettled tax obligations from previous years, can dramatically raise your total internal revenue service debt if not resolved promptly. This financial obligation can accumulate passion and late settlement charges, making the original amount owed much larger gradually. Failing to repay taxes can lead to the IRS taking enforcement actions, such as issuing a tax lien or levy against your home.
It is essential to attend to back tax obligations immediately, either by paying the total owed or by preparing a settlement strategy with the IRS. By taking aggressive steps, you can stay clear of the buildup of extra rate of interest and penalties, and protect against a lot more aggressive collection actions by the IRS.
One typical reason is the idea that the taxpayer can pay the sum total either as a round figure or via a layaway plan. The IRS also takes into consideration the taxpayer's earnings, expenditures, possession equity, and future earning capacity. If these variables suggest that the taxpayer can pay for to pay even more than the offered quantity, the internal revenue service is likely to reject the offer.
It is important to give precise and full information in your application and to speak with a tax professional to enhance the possibilities of acceptance.
